To apply for separation in Texas, you or your spouse need to have stayed in the state for at least 6 months prior to you file. Additionally, you or your spouse must have lived in the county you are submitting in for at least 90 days.
An uncontested separation in Houston is a type of divorce where both celebrations settle on all the key elements of their marriage dissolution. The court will not grant a separation before 60 days from the day on which the initial application was filed. This waiting period does not apply in situations where a spouse is convicted of household physical violence or the petitioner has a protective order versus the partner. J.
